Together we win!THE OPPORTUNITYResponsible for providing financial, credit, and trend analysis for the delivery of the Banks credit products and services to middle market and other business clients and prospects. Monitors assigned credit relationships for covenant compliance, collateral monitoring, and credit deterioration, as applicable. Conduct annual reviews of loans and identify any risk rating changes. Keeps apprised of industry related, political and regulatory issues to determine their impact on specific industries or clients. Acts in an independent fashion from the sales teams to structure and evaluate credit requests. Is responsible for determining the credit worthiness of the Borrower and recommending credit decisions to Credit Administration. Performs all duties in accordance with the Company’s policies and procedures, all U.S. state and federal laws and regulations, wherein the Company operates.HOW YOU’LL MAKE A DIFFERENCEIndependently evaluates and structures lower complexity credit requests, including, but not limited to cash flow lending, asset-based lending, term loans, and commercial real estate loans.Performs independent credit analysis and risk assessment of existing credit requests. Including, but not limited to, preparing analysis of financial statements, and various other third-party reports such as property appraisals.Prepare comprehensive credit packages and presentation for review by a credit administrator and transactional credit commitment (if requires), detailing the financial analysis, risk assessment, and recommendation for loan structure adhere to the Banc policies and procedures. Prepare detailed financial models to forecast future cash flows and stress-test the borrower’s ability to service debt under various economic scenarios.Analyzing key financial metrics such as EBITDA (Earnings Before Interest, Taxes, Depreciation and Amortization), leverage ratios, Fixed Charge Coverage ratios, and working capital cycles.Analyzing the quality of the collateral, lien position, and personal guarantees from the business owners and/or sponsors, and/or operators.In conjunction with Relationship Manager, involved in reviewing loan documents prepared by outside law firm or in-house counsel.Works with Loan Administration team to obtain due diligence information needed to underwrite the credit request, perform risk rating reviews, and/or monitor covenant compliance and ticklers.Reviews the Letters of Interest (LOI) and insures consistency between the loan documents and the CAM.May require some traveling for on-site client’s calls with RM to build and support the bank-client relationship.Ensures compliance with all applicable regulations, policies and procedures. Keeps up with changes to banking regulation and completes bank training courses on-line, and on time.Has intermediate knowledge of appraisals, borrowing base reports, and collateral exams. Completes Problem Loan Status Reports (PLSRs) with guidance from manager.
